Slovenski Porocevalec, No 15k,,30 Jun 50
The new transoceanic motor ship Pula, a sister ship of the Rijeka, will
arrive in Dubrovnik from Rotterdam on 6 or 7 July 1950. it is 187.47 meters
long, 14.20 meters wide, and has a capacity of 3,912 tons. On a test trip
from 24 to 29 June 1950 it reached a speed of 14.1 knots. The Pula is equipped
with five holds, nine electric cranes with a capacity of 3.5 tons, a crane
with a capacity of115 tons, and six passenger cabins.
The Zadar, which is similar to the Pula and is also under construction in
the Netherlands, will be completed soon.
RIVER HARBOR NEARS COMPLETION -- Borba, No 145, 19 Jun 50
Vukovar, 18 June -- The construction of a harbor in Vukovar on the Danube
will be completed soon. The wharf of the harbor is 350 meters long. The harbor
is equipped with crane tracks, railroad tracks, warehouses, transformer stations
for the electric cranes, and a movable crane with a capacity of,5 tons. Ships
will no longer have to wait 3 days to be unloaded, as 30 ships can be unloaded
per day in the new harbor.
The government has spent over 30 million dinars for.all the harbor equipment
and installations.

SHIPYARD COMPLETES PLAN -- Borba, No 155, 1 Jul 50
Split, 30 June The "Vicko Krustulovic" Shipyard in Split completed its
half-year plan yesterday, even though the 1950 capital construction plan is 23
percent larger than the 1949 plan. The enterprise repaired the Sinj and built
two pontoon cranes and two 250-ton barges. It will launch six cargo steamers
within a few days,
